5. Road Safety Budget

The municipal council adopted an amendment 3A Traffic Safety (Case number 1096696 / Document number 1451545) on November 9, 2022 with which they make funds available for improving traffic safety in Son en Breugel in anticipation of the adoption of the Mobility Vision and the Mobility Plan. The GroenLinks/PvdA group has asked questions about the spending of these funds. 

The college decides to agree with the substantive answers to these questions as proposed.

7. Tender Project replacement Dommelpas bridge with bike path.

An inspection of the bicycle bridge over the Dommelpas revealed concrete deterioration. The condition is such that replacement is necessary. A tender process has been initiated for this purpose. This includes the demolition of the current structure and the installation of a new bridge, as well as the replacement of the adjacent bike path from the deer enclosure to the first intersection near the “BuitensteBinnen” elementary school at Doormanlaan 1. The new bridge will meet the municipality’s modern climate and circularity objectives. The project has a maximum duration of 90 working days. Depending primarily on weather conditions, a duration of approximately 4 to 6 months should be anticipated (
). The work must be carried out outside the breeding season (March 1 to July 15) to prevent further ecological disruption.

The college decides to adopt the procurement strategy.
